What is the e signature lawfulness for employee reference request in Australia

The e signature lawfulness for employee reference requests in Australia pertains to the legal acceptance of electronic signatures on documents related to employment verification. In Australia, electronic signatures are recognized under the Electronic Transactions Act, which ensures that eSignatures hold the same legal weight as traditional handwritten signatures. This law facilitates the use of digital workflows in human resources, allowing employers to request and provide references efficiently while maintaining compliance with legal standards.

Legal use of the e signature lawfulness for employee reference request in Australia

The legal use of e signatures for employee reference requests in Australia is governed by the Electronic Transactions Act, which stipulates that electronic signatures are valid as long as they meet certain criteria. These include the intention to sign, consent from both parties, and the ability to retain the document in a form that is accessible for future reference. Employers must ensure that their eSignature processes comply with these legal requirements to avoid disputes and maintain the integrity of the reference process.

Privacy and Disclosure in eSigned Documents

Privacy and disclosure are critical considerations when handling eSigned documents for employee reference requests. Employers must be transparent about how the information will be used and shared. It is advisable to include a privacy statement within the document that outlines the purpose of the reference request, how the data will be stored, and who will have access to it. Ensuring compliance with privacy regulations helps build trust with employees and reference providers.
